# Document Transport: Sealed-Bid Tender

The tender packet for the Ashgrove Viaduct works travels as a single sealed pouch. No copies, no stops, direct route to the Delverton procurement office before the noon deadline. Coordinator assigns one driver; pouch stays in the cab, never the cargo bay. Tamper tape must be intact on delivery. The courier hand-over follows the instruction given below.

handover note for hahap-hadup: the gilath gormir courier leaves the wenvan kasael oliwyn gorys casdor belath praox pelys ledger at gate 7470 under passcode 401053

## TICKET-4417: Config drift on Harborline health checks

The two backend pools behind the Harborline load balancer have diverged: pool A probes /healthz every 5s, pool B every 30s with a different failure threshold. This caused uneven draining during last week's deploy. Reviewer, please verify the proposed unified settings below match both pools.

service settings:
ralael:
  pin: 7453
  tenant: zorath
  seal: seal_087806e4
  metrics_host: metrics.ralael.paliqworks.example
  standby_team: fraath
  escalation: praok-istiel
  nonce: 10e083

Q: How do I regenerate the weekly restock plan in Snackline Planner?

A: The planner pulls telemetry from each machine nightly and builds routes every Sunday. If a machine reports stale inventory, mark it "manual count" and rerun the optimizer — it takes about ten minutes. Don't edit route files directly; they're overwritten on each run. To rerun outside the scheduled window you'll need elevated access, and the console will prompt you for the recovery passphrase shown below.

unlock words, fafog-tajop: fendor-kasix

## Artifact Signing — SDK Parity Notes (Weekly Sync)

Kestrel SDK for Android reached parity with the Swift client this sprint: offline queueing, batched telemetry, and retry semantics now match. Both SDKs ship as signed artifacts from the same pipeline. Remaining gap: background sync throttling, targeted next sprint. Verify both release bundles before tagging. Both artifacts validate against the shared signing key below.

signing key of kawig-fafog = bky19_6Fypv1qws7J8qJtaYjX